The Evolution of Digital Portfolios

Historically, portfolios served as curated galleries intended to impress prospective clients or employers. The early 2000s saw the rise of personal websites built with basic HTML, which provided a platform for artists, designers, and developers alike. However, these static sites often lacked contextual depth and were cumbersome to update, leading to outdated presentations and missed opportunities.

With advancements in web technology, platforms like Behance and Dribbble began to standardize online showcase standards, fostering community and discoverability. Yet, these platforms often come with constraints regarding customization and ownership. As a result, many professionals seek private, customizable, and more secure environments to host their evolving portfolios—leading to the emergence of comprehensive digital management solutions that blend creativity with functionality.
